Max Braun, a German mechanical engineer, founded a small shop in Frankfurt am Main in 1921, and began producing parts for radio sets two years later. In 1928, the company began to create entire sets and quickly became one of the most popular producers in Germany. Seven years later, a characteristic logotype with a great “A” inside was created. Then, at the World Exhibition in Paris in 1937, Max Braun was awarded the “Special Achievements in Phonography” award.
At the end of World War II, the Frankfurt factory was almost completely destroyed. Max Braun and 150 employees began to rebuild their company, which quickly became a well-known producer of high-fidelity audio equipment.
In the 1950s, the company created the famous SK line (turntable, radio and speakers in one) called “Schneewitchensarg” or “Snow White’s coffin”. In the same period, Braun began producing slide projectors and razors.
In the 1970s, Braun focused on delivering products for the home, and then began selling or liquidating other divisions (including audio and high-fidelity).
Braun emphasized that the flat L-series loudspeakers should be at the height of the head (or slightly above) of the sitting listener so that he could hear the fullness of the sounds.
